摘要: 目的:用人骨形态发生蛋白2腺病毒表达载体(Ad-BMP-2)转染兔骨髓基质干细胞(BMSC),观察Ad-BMP-2转染对细胞分化的影响。 方法:将Ad-BMP-2转染体外培养的兔BMSC,7 d后利用原位杂交和免疫组化方法检测细胞内BMP-2及Ⅱ型胶原的表达,同时行碱性磷酸酶染色。 结果:BMP-2和Ⅱ型胶原原位杂交法显示实验组细胞胞浆中有棕黄色阳性杂交信号,对照组阴性。BMP-2和Ⅱ型胶原免疫组化法显示实验组细胞胞浆棕黄色阳性着色,胞核阴性表达,对照组阴性;碱性磷酸酶染色见实验组细胞胞浆呈棕黑色阳性着色,可见细小的棕黑色颗粒,对照组染色阴性。结论:Ad-BMP-2可高效转染BMSC,且促进其向成骨细胞和软骨细胞方向转化。

Abstract: Objective Using a recombinant adenoviral vector carrying the human BMP-2 gene (Ad-BMP-2) to transfect rabbit bone marrow stromal cells (BMSC) to study the effects of Ad-BMP-2 transfection on cell differentiation. Methods The rabbit BMSC cultured in vitro were transfected by Ad-BMP-2. Seven days later, the expressions of BMP-2 and collagen type Ⅱ in these cells were determined by in situ hybridization and immunohistochemical analysis, and the alkaline phosphatase (AKP) activity of the BMSC was observed. Results There were positive results in cytoplasm in experimental group: the brown-yellow hybridization signals were observed and that indicated the expressions of BMP-2 and collagen type Ⅱ of Ad-BMP-2 infected BMSC by in situ hybridization, the yellow pigmenting were observed by immunohistochemical analysis but not in nuclei, the brown-black particles were seen by AKP staining. But in control group, these were negative. Conclusion Ad-BMP-2 could infect BMSC with high efficiency and promote the conversion to osteoblast and chondrocyte.
